PROVEN EXPERTISE IN HIGH-STAKES PROJECTS
Our founding team was approached by the Central Intelligence Agency to execute its first Global War on Terror mission support contract in Baghdad. This engagement led to subsequent work with other federal agencies.
In a testament to our specialized capabilities, our team was approached by the Central Intelligence Agency with a project described as highly complex. This project, which included the procurement of four Mi-17 helicopters from an overseas supplier, as well as the comprehensive engineering, procurement, and construction of the airbase in Baghdad—encompassing a large aircraft hangar, a runway, and all accompanying equipment from A to Z such as aircraft tug vehicles, ambulances, firefighting vehicles, and a crane within the hangar—was undertaken at the height of the Iraqi insurgency. The complexity and urgency were such that even insiders at CIA's Baghdad leadership did not expect we could successfully deliver the project under these conditions.
Our NIDG team (New Iraq Development Group) installed the very first munitions impact absorption system—engineered spacing between concrete walls to absorb mortar and close-range missile impacts—at the airbase. The innovation proved so effective that the CIA requested we replicate the design for the interim Iraqi Prime Minister's speaking platform at the newly created Iraqi Parliament, protecting leadership during this critical period of Iraq's transition. When the Iraqi Parliament subsequently came under mortar and rocket attack, the structure performed exactly as designed—the outer concrete wall absorbed the impact while the protected areas beneath remained undamaged, validating the life-saving effectiveness of our engineering solution under actual combat conditions.
